Sea Otter Classics: Praxis' New Carbon and Aluminum Wheels
Posted by Elite Custom on
C32 Carbon WheelsBetter known for their bottom bracket solutions and aluminum (and now carbon) cranks, Praxis is entering the wheel world with both carbon and aluminum models. The former is their $1,799 USD C32 wheelset that's been in the works for a few years now, and one that Praxis has put together with maintenance and ease of use in mind. Sea Otter Classics: Praxis Carbon Wheels and Cranks
Posted by Elite Custom on
Praxis recently started making some fancy new carbon bits. First with Cranks and now with complete wheelsets. Starting with the wheelset, they took a custom, 3mm offset layup and laced it to DT 350 Hubs. Well, not any old DT 350 hubs. They had custom shells made with taller flanges to support their 2X lacing patter all around, minus the radial front drive side wheel. The wheels are 32mm internal and 38mm external. Could Enve's CX be the ultimate carbon tubulars for 'cross racing? | Product News / Reviews
Posted by Elite Custom on
Cyclocross-specific tire bed shape, ultra-low weight, softer ride, disc-only High-end carbon tubular wheels for cyclocross racing have historically been little more than little more than repurposed road items (not unlike the sport of cyclocross itself, in fact). The new Enve CX wheels, however, are fully purpose-built for the task with a rim shape designed specifically around high-volume tubulars. According to Enve, three factors make its new wheelset ideal for cyclocross. Wahoo Elemnt GPS computer challenges Garmin's supremacy | Product News / Reviews
Posted by Elite Custom on
Get the Wahoo Elemnt here! Two-way wireless Strava integration; programmable LED indicators for training and directions The Wahoo Elemnt won't dethrone Garmin from GPS computer supremacy, but it should put the tech giant on notice. With easy configuration via a paired smartphone, LED indicators, and a sensible zoom feature for all pages, the Wahoo Elemnt began shipping this month from the company that put its name on the cycling map with the Kickr smart trainer.
